Answer:
[tex]\sqrt{26}[/tex]
Step-by-step explanation:
The points are (0, - 2) and (- 5, - 1) this can be written in the form (x1, y1) and (x2, y2) respectively
so the distance formula is
[tex]\sqrt{(x2 -x1)^2+(y2-y1)^2} \\[/tex]
SO substituting these values we get:
[tex]\sqrt{(-5-0)^2+(-1-(-2))^2} \\\sqrt{(-5)^2+(1)^2}\\\sqrt{25+1} \\\sqrt{26}[/tex]
